Brushless DC Motor Technology in Height Adjustable Desks: Benefits & Trends
Height adjustable desks are rapidly seeing popularity, and the heart of their smooth, reliable operation is often a brushless DC (BLDC) motor. These motors offer significant benefits over traditional brushed DC motors, primarily through increased longevity. BLDC motors eliminate the requirement for brushes, reducing friction and degradation, which directly translates to a longer motor duration and quieter operation—a crucial factor in office locations. Currently, trends indicate a transition towards more sophisticated BLDC motor control systems, incorporating features like adaptive learning, which allows the desk to memorize preferred heights for individual users, and enhanced safety systems like collision detection. Furthermore, manufacturers are examining the use of smaller, more compact BLDC motors to further lessen desk size and boost overall design aesthetics.
- Increased Efficiency: BLDC motors are more capable than brushed motors.
- Extended Lifespan: Reduced friction leads to a longer period.
- Quieter Operation: The absence of brushes promotes for quieter action.
- Adaptive Learning: Desks can store user choices.
- Safety Features: Collision prevention devices are becoming standard.
